Output f26916975fc187bbee3246bd291c7a08700b91d8d409a3119a60dbbb7aa3ee7d:22

value
626933
script pubkey
OP_0 OP_PUSHBYTES_20 fe9aa7556686e2639f024edc3be46a96f9952f65
address
bc1ql6d2w4txsm3x88czfmwrher2jmue2tm9jnjnm8
transaction
f26916975fc187bbee3246bd291c7a08700b91d8d409a3119a60dbbb7aa3ee7d
confirmations
2859
spent
true